The cheapest way to get from Timperley to Bakewell is to line 370 bus and line 199 bus and bus which costs £8 and takes 4h 11m.
The fastest way to get from Timperley to Bakewell is to drive which takes 52 min and costs £8 - £13.
No, there is no direct bus from Timperley to Bakewell station. However, there are services departing from Stonemasons Arms and arriving at Fire Station via Stockport Interchange and Railway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 11m.
The distance between Timperley and Bakewell is 41 miles. The road distance is 35.7 miles.
The best way to get from Timperley to Bakewell without a car is to train and bus which takes 3h 19m and costs £16 - £26.
It takes approximately 3h 19m to get from Timperley to Bakewell, including transfers.
